Rent trends in Cambridge, MN

Average rent prices in Cambridge have increased by 6% over the last month and have increased by 10% since last year.

Compare rent prices in Cambridge, MN

Rent prices in Cambridge vary by bedroom size, rental type, and neighborhood. The average rent for an apartment in Cambridge is $1,400, whereas a house costs $2,197. 1-bedroom apartments in Cambridge run $1,250 on average, while 2-bedroom apartments are $1,395.

Methodology

Rent prices are based on Zumper's rental listings from the past 30 days. Median rent is calculated across all available listings and property types on the platform. If you filter the page by bedroom count or property type, the pricing throughout the page will update automatically to reflect that segment of the rental market.

Household and population data come from the U.S. Census Bureau. Cost-of-living data is sourced from the Council for Community and Economic Research's Cost of Living Index (COLI).
